class AudioDeviceEnumerator_ResponseEncoder

Defined at line 4061 of file fidling/gen/sdk/fidl/fuchsia.media/fuchsia.media/hlcpp/fuchsia/media/cpp/fidl.h

Public Methods

::fidl::HLCPPOutgoingMessage GetDevices (::fidl::MessageEncoder * _encoder, ::std::vector< ::fuchsia::media::AudioDeviceInfo> * devices)

Defined at line 4063 of file fidling/gen/sdk/fidl/fuchsia.media/fuchsia.media/hlcpp/fuchsia/media/cpp/fidl.h

::fidl::HLCPPOutgoingMessage OnDeviceAdded (::fidl::MessageEncoder * _encoder, ::fuchsia::media::AudioDeviceInfo * device)

Defined at line 4069 of file fidling/gen/sdk/fidl/fuchsia.media/fuchsia.media/hlcpp/fuchsia/media/cpp/fidl.h

::fidl::HLCPPOutgoingMessage OnDeviceRemoved (::fidl::MessageEncoder * _encoder, uint64_t * device_token)

Defined at line 4075 of file fidling/gen/sdk/fidl/fuchsia.media/fuchsia.media/hlcpp/fuchsia/media/cpp/fidl.h

::fidl::HLCPPOutgoingMessage OnDeviceGainChanged (::fidl::MessageEncoder * _encoder, uint64_t * device_token, ::fuchsia::media::AudioGainInfo * gain_info)

Defined at line 4081 of file fidling/gen/sdk/fidl/fuchsia.media/fuchsia.media/hlcpp/fuchsia/media/cpp/fidl.h

::fidl::HLCPPOutgoingMessage OnDefaultDeviceChanged (::fidl::MessageEncoder * _encoder, uint64_t * old_default_token, uint64_t * new_default_token)

Defined at line 4089 of file fidling/gen/sdk/fidl/fuchsia.media/fuchsia.media/hlcpp/fuchsia/media/cpp/fidl.h

::fidl::HLCPPOutgoingMessage GetDeviceGain (::fidl::MessageEncoder * _encoder, uint64_t * device_token, ::fuchsia::media::AudioGainInfo * gain_info)

Defined at line 4097 of file fidling/gen/sdk/fidl/fuchsia.media/fuchsia.media/hlcpp/fuchsia/media/cpp/fidl.h